Mental Math is fun with Math Balance - kids help Toby reach home by balancing bridges and while they have fun, they also learn about equality/comparison, gain flexibility with numbers and practice skills that are essential for understanding algebra.
Note: Mental Math School is designed for Teachers and for those parents who prefer upfront paid apps to in-app purchases; also useful for Family sharing, since in-app purchases are not supported in Family sharing.
This mental math game with 30 levels will help your child get necessary fluidity with numbers. Your child will learn things like addition can happen in any order for the same result, or that sum of different numbers can add up to be the same number. They will also end up having to use different number strategies, such as bridging and compensation which can significantly speed up their mental math computations.
These are the skills covered by Math Balance -
- Developing meaning of equal sign, using, greater than and less than sign
- Set up numbers in their expanded form
- Commutative property of addition and, later, using it and expanded form as a strategy to add ex: 67+25 = 60+7+20+5 = 80+12 =92
- Missing Addend strategies:x+b=c, where x is to be found, situations where difference is unknown, where there is a bigger unknown and where there is a smaller unknown -one step problems
- Showing that addition and subtraction are inverse; 4+5=9, 9-5=4
- Use only doubles, Use only even/odd numbers to get to a total
- 1 step word problems -Change unknown, Result unknown, Start unknown
- add a string of two-digit numbers (up to four numbers) by applying place value strategies and properties of operations.
Example: 43 + 34 + 57 + 24 = __
- Using concrete models to show addition and subtraction
- Mentally add 10 or 100 to a given number 100–900, and mentally subtract 10 or 100 from a given number 100–900
- Fluently add and subtract within 1000 using strategies and algorithms based on place value properties of operations, and/or the relationship between addition and subtraction
- Multiplication as repeated addition

Grade 2 Splash Math Apps for Kids
Splash Math – 2nd Grade app is a collection of fun and interactive math problems aligned to Common Core Standards. The app reinforces math concepts with self-paced and adaptive practice anytime, anywhere (works on iPhone, iPod, iPad).FEATURES
+ Self-paced math practice program
+ Explanation for wrong answers
+ Scratchpad for rough work
+ Virtual rewards and games
+ Monitor progress with real-time progress dashboard

TOPICS COVERED
1. Place Value - Extend place value understanding to hundreds place. Read and write three digit numbers in various forms
2. Number Sense - Compare and order three digit numbers. Practice skip counting and recognize even/odd numbers
3. Add within 20 - Fluently add within 20 including word problems
4. Subtract within 20 - Fluently subtract within 20 including word problems
5. Add within 100 - Use place value understanding to add two digit numbers
6. Subtract within 100 - Use place value understanding to subtract two digit numbers
7. Add within 1000 - Add two three digit numbers based on concepts of place value and using models
8. Subtract within 1000 - Subtraction involving two three digit numbers based on concepts of place value and using models
9. Time - Read and set time to 5 minutes using analog and digital clocks
10. Money - Work with money coins to count money and solve problems involving money amounts
11. Measurements - Measure and estimate lengths of objects in customary and metric units
12. Data - Represent and interpret data in up to 4 categories using line plots, picture graphs and bar graphs
13. Geometry - Identify two dimensional shapes including pentagons and hexagons, partition shapes into halves, thirds and fourths

Motion Math: Cupcake!
Navigate the road to sweet success! In this delightfully delicious
simulation game, you build a cupcake delivery shop, buying ingredients,
designing cupcakes, setting prices, and delivering to customers. Learn
economics, word problems, proportions, mental math, and the coordinate
system as you grow your business.
BE THE BOSS
You decide whom to buy ingredients from, what to stock up on, the look of your cupcakes, the names, and the pricing.
CUPCAKES FOR EVERYONE
Different people (and animals!) want different kinds of cupcakes - can you design and price the perfect menu to please them all?
WONDERFUL WORD PROBLEMS
Customers ask for cupcakes using addition, multiplication, and other word problems - read carefully!
GROW YOUR CUPCAKE BUSINESS
Save up to buy signs and other upgrades for your store and factory. As your profits grow, unlock new ingredients and design new cupcakes.
LEARN MATH & STRATEGY
To succeed in Motion Math: Cupcake!, you’ve got to strategize and know your math. Find the best price, evaluate your costs, place orders correctly on the coordinate map, and drive quickly to satisfy your customers.
ADAPTIVE CHALLENGE
The math moves into mixed numbers, fractions, negatives, and tricky word problems as players succeed.
